Quick Verdict
This feeder is well-designed and functional, but durability issues and the need for frequent cleaning are drawbacks. It does attract hummingbirds well and is quite attractive with some extra silicone flowers.

Common Questions
How often should I change the nectar?
Users recommend changing the nectar every few days to prevent fermentation and maintain bird health.
Will this feeder attract wasps?
If the nectar touches the bottom of the flowers, wasps may be attracted.
What type of sugar should I use?
Use only plain white table sugar to avoid toxicity to the birds.
